Oh Oh Oh... whether you are a music lover or not it doesn't matter, you just cannot stop singing and dancing in Salzburg specially on your tour to the Sound of Music. Apparently around 80000 people every year from across the world come only for this tour. And don't forget to try the Apple Streuddle!

Dreaming spires, green hills and romantic gardens…the city of Salzburg is nestled between two mountains and the River Salzach. It is no doubt the photographers delight! A picturesque city with small alleyways, quaint colorful town houses, rich castles and palaces, with styled gardens and a large number of churches and monasteries. But above all, Salzburg is most certainly the City of Music.

The Fortress of Hohensalzburg, a 900 year old building is also something that shouldn't be missed, it is considered to be the most well-maintained Medieval Fortress in Europe.
